    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

    • Responsible for sales of Eurofins Discovery portfolio comprising of chemistry, pharmacology, both products and services within the assigned territory or region with the goal of achieving the sales targets for the region.
    • Proficient understanding of the drug discovery process and selling the portfolio to the US client base.
    • Prospect for the client persona that requires services or products for use in drug discovery.
    • Develop and support client relationships through various collaborative approaches including frequent face to face meetings.
    • Provide recommendations and feedback for operational strategy needed to meet client requirements.
    • Build and document territory and regional business plans that will define how sales targets will be accomplished. Update the plan regularly.
    • Report on competitor activities observed in the region/ globally.
    • Provide monthly reports against key metrics as defined.
    • Diligently utilize the company CRM, keep information up to date and complete.
    • Develop collaborative relationships with Sr. Leaders of the Eurofins Discovery companies in order to support their business and gain knowledge from them about the business.
    • Understand and utilize the various resources within Eurofins Discovery to accomplish the sales targets.
    • Maintain a high level of technical and application competence of Chemistry services for drug discovery and development and utilize this knowledge to achieve sales targets.
    • Promote and maintain high levels of customer satisfaction including 24- hour response times to customer inquiries.
    • Work closely and collaboratively with Marketing to design and implement territory and regional strategies to promote the portfolio and the Eurofins Discovery brand.
    • Utilize sales and marketing channels effectively including web site, ecommerce, marketplaces and participate effectively and proactively in customer events such as webinars, tradeshows and customer site events
    • Accomplish effectiveness in presentations to clients and internal teams.
    • Provide feedback and analysis to improve/adjust/expand the portfolio and marketing strategies.
    • Ability to travel approximately 30-40% of the time, mostly within the territory.
    • Complete expense reports per policy
    • Performs other duties as assigned including supporting sales colleagues as needed.
